If you trying to update INAU file open NAU file no Live file Try with: FN.CUSTOMER = 'F.CUSTOMER$NAU' F.CUSTOMER = '' CALL OPF(FN.CUSTOMER,F.CUSTOMER)
Cheers Ashok Pandey 23, Vieux-Chemin de Bernex 1233 Bernex/Geneva Switzerland On Mon, Nov 9, 2009 at 12:38 PM, Crusader Sterling Pensions <crusadersterlingale...@gmail.com> wrote: > > Dear All, > > I am trying to update customer details through updates generated into a CSV > file, but its not working, find below my sample program: > > > SUBROUTINE CUSTOMERUPDATE > $INSERT I_COMMON > $INSERT I_EQUATE > $INCLUDE I_F.CUSTOMER > $INSERT I_F.USER > > GOSUB INITIALIZE > GOSUB PROCESS.REC > RETURN > > INITIALIZE: > FN.CUSTOMER = 'F.CUSTOMER' > F.CUSTOMER = '' > CALL OPF(FN.CUSTOMER,F.CUSTOMER) > > * FN.USER = 'F.USER' > * F.USER = '' > * CALL OPF(FN.USER,F.USER) > > REC.STAT = '' > RETURN > > PROCESS.REC: > FILE.NAME = "TEST.csv" > OPENSEQ "&SAVEDLISTS&",FILE.NAME TO F.SEQ.FILE.PATH ELSE RE > Y.TRANS.CNT = 0 > YEOF = 0 > LOOP > READSEQ R.SEQ.REC FROM F.SEQ.FILE.PATH ELSE YEOF = 1 > WHILE NOT(YEOF) DO > > PF.RET = FIELD(R.SEQ.REC,',',0) > PIN.TOT = FIELD(R.SEQ.REC,',',1) > SURNAME = FIELD(R.SEQ.REC,',',2) > FIRSTNAME = FIELD(R.SEQ.REC,',',3) > OTHERNAMES = FIELD(R.SEQ.REC,',',4) > > NAME.SHORT = SURNAME + ' ' + FIRSTNAME > > DEBUG > > * > * PFRET.ID = RET.ID > RET.REC = '' > RET.REC<EB.CUS.NAME.1> = SURNAME > RET.REC<EB.CUS.SHORT.NAME> = NAME.SHORT > RET.REC<EB.CUS.NAME.2> = FIRSTNAME > > > > CALL F.WRITE(FN.CUSTOMER:"$NAU",PF.RET,RET.REC) > * CALL JOURNAL.UPDATE(RET.ID) > REPEAT > * RETURN > END > > Thanking you for your assistance. > > regards > > > > --~--~---------~--~----~------------~-------~--~----~ Please read the posting guidelines at: http://groups.google.com/group/jBASE/web/Posting%20Guidelines IMPORTANT: Type T24: at the start of the subject line for questions specific to Globus/T24 To post, send email to jBASE@googlegroups.com To unsubscribe, send email to jbase-unsubscr...@googlegroups.com For more options, visit this group at http://groups.google.com/group/jBASE?hl=en -~----------~----~----~----~------~----~------~--~---